
Shawn Laasch
Verified Expert in Engineering
Quality Assurance Engineer and Software Developer
Jacksonville, United States
Toptal member since May 5, 2023
Shawn has extensive and proven technology experience in PHP, Python, JavaScript, HTML, CSS, and SQL. He has hands-on business-to-business and business-to-customer technical development experience and experience in a wide variety of industries, including chemical, communications, manufacturing, retail, and utilities.
Portfolio
Experience
- PHP - 20 years
- SQL - 20 years
- JavaScript - 20 years
- HTML - 20 years
- Linux - 10 years
- Jira - 10 years
- Bash Script - 4 years
- Python 3 - 4 years
Availability
Preferred Environment
Linux, Visual Studio Code (VS Code), Git, PHP, Python 3, HTML, JavaScript, SQL, MySQL, JSON
The most amazing...
...thing I've developed was workflow automation for deployment and testing code.
Work Experience
Quality Engineer II
Fanatics
- Automated test order generation, individual manufacturing process and inventory management steps, and end-to-end test scripts. These scripts were a valuable part of regression testing and system testing in the production environment.
- Collaborated closely with the product owner, project manager, and development team to estimate testing requirements, develop test plans and test cases, and provide input during Agile planning and scrum sessions.
- Created and executed test plans for functional, performance, and regression testing, as well as managing the UAT process. Additionally, I validated data in the MySQL database as required.
- Assisted in setting up TestRail to manage test plans and cases, provide reports and artifacts for audits, and integrate with automated regression tests. Worked with the selection team in choosing TestRail and in connecting it to Jira.
- Automated and managed the deployment process, including deployment tests, to ensure QC and production systems were restored to full functionality following the deployment. Achieved this using Python, Kubernetes, GitHub, GitLab, and bash scripting.
Software Development Manager
NASCENT Technology
- Managed and contributed to the conversion of back-end automation from Perl to Node.js.
- Assisted the project manager to break stories into tasks for developers as part of the Agile process.
- Collaborated with the product owner to design new features. This included assessing risks and timelines.
Web Developer
Intuitive Reason
- Implemented an interactive regional sales map for a client in the chemical industry.
- Developed a world-wide countdown clock for a client's recurring livestream event.
- Created email templates used for marketing and reporting solutions.
Software Engineer
Fanatics
- Served as scrum master and took on many project management tasks, including meeting with the steering committee.
- Added UI enhancements to several internal tools, including drag-and-drop file uploading, data table sorting, search filters, and pagination.
- Assisted in the process of starting up a new facility, ensured that all systems were online as expected, and confirmed functionality and production within parameters.
Experience
readyAGS
Education
Associate's Degree in Computer Science
Tallahassee Community College - Tallahassee, Florida, USA
Skills
Libraries/APIs
jQuery, Node.js
Tools
Postman, Git, Jira, Confluence
Languages
HTML, JavaScript, Bash, Bash Script, PHP, SQL, Pascal, Python 3, CSS
Paradigms
Test Automation, Agile Software Development, Scrum
Platforms
Linux, Visual Studio Code (VS Code), Kubernetes
Storage
MySQL, JSON
Frameworks
Selenium
Other
Agile Software Testing, API Testing, QA Automation, Quality Assurance (QA), QA Testing, Integration Testing, Agile Sprints
How to Work with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
Start your risk-free talent trial
Top talent is in high demand.
Start hiring